PRIMARY PURPOSE OF POSITION

Performs advanced regulatory/technical problem solving in support of nuclear plant operations. Responsible for regulatory/technical decisions. Possesses excellent knowledge in functional discipline and its practical application and has detailed knowledge of applicable industry codes and regulations.

PRIMARY DUTIES AND ACCOUNTABILITIES

  • Provide in-depth regulatory/technical expertise to develop, manage and implement regulatory analyses, activities and programs.
  • Provide regulatory/technical expertise and consultation through direct involvement to identify and resolve regulatory issues.
  • Provide complete task management of regulatory issues.
  • Perform regulatory tasks as assigned by supervision.
  • Accountable for the accuracy, completeness, and timeliness of work ensuring proper licensing basis management and assuring that standard design criteria, practices, procedures, regulations and codes are used in preparation of products.
  • Perform independent research, reviews, studies and analyses in support of regulatory/technical projects and programs.
  • Recommend new concepts and techniques to improve performance, simplify operation, reduce costs, reduce regulatory burden, correct regulatory non-compliances, or comply with changes in codes or regulations.
  • Perform ERO role and maintain qualifications as an active member of the ERO.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S

  • BS Engineering or equivalent technical degree
  • Minimum 6 years professional experience
  • Effective written and oral communication skills

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S

  • Previous SRO license/certification
  • Advanced technical degree or related Coursework
